The O.O.C. games are absolutely PATHETIC. As the 12th game Jim Weaver added another heavyweight, Northeastern; a pathetic 2-9 I-AA team from the Atlantic 10. The schedule is embarrassing and as a fan I'm ashamed. The horrible home schedule has helped me decide not to purchase season tickets for next fall. I cannot see myself paying to watch the likes of Northeastern, Kent State, Dook, Cinncy, and Southern Miss come to Blacksburg. The three other home games against Clemson, GT, and Virginia cannot even come close to saving such a pathetic home schedule.

 

 

Sat, Sep. 2, 2006 Northeastern TBA Blacksburg, Va.

 

Sat, Sep. 9, 2006 at North Carolina * TBA Chapel Hill, N.C.

 

Sat, Sep. 16, 2006 Duke * TBA Blacksburg, Va.

 

Sat, Sep. 23, 2006 Cincinnati TBA Blacksburg, Va.

 

Sat, Sep. 30, 2006 Georgia Tech * TBA Blacksburg, Va.

 

Thu, Oct. 12, 2006 at Boston College * TBA ESPN Chestnut Hill, Mass.

 

Sat, Oct. 21, 2006 Southern Miss TBA Blacksburg, Va.

 

Thu, Oct. 26, 2006 Clemson * TBA ESPN Blacksburg, Va.

 

Sat, Nov. 4, 2006 at Miami * TBA Miami, Fla.

 

Sat, Nov. 11, 2006 Kent State TBA Blacksburg, Va.

 

Sat, Nov. 18, 2006 at Wake Forest * TBA Winston-Salem, N.C.

 

Sat, Nov. 25, 2006 Virginia * TBA Blacksburg, Va.

 

Sat, Dec. 2, 2006 at ACC Championship TBA Jacksonville, Fla.

Until the Strength of Schedule plays a lot more into the BCS rankings, I think you can continue to expect teams to schedule cupcakes. A few points lost on a Strength of Schedule doesn't count near as much as a loss. If we want to see Northeastern, Southern Miss and Kent St. stop getting scheduled, the BCS should count Strength of Schedule more. That would force ole JW and other athletic directors to schedule harder teams.

I agree with Gman that JW can't force teams to come to Blacksburg... I've mentioned before that an Alabama associate AD told me personally that the Tide would never come to Blacksburg... BUT I also agree with Rules that this schedule is a joke! Come on, Northeastern? If you're going to play a 1-AA school at least make it JMU, W&M or UR.

 

I don't completely buy JW's "Nobody wants to play us" routine either. I've many times heard him talk about "Scheduling for Success" and about only being willing to play one "Equity Conference" team per year (this year it's Cincinnati), and apparently he won't go to a school that doesn't have direct airport access (which VT itself doesn't have). I've also been reading that he will only payout 200k when other schools are paying 2-3 times that amount. As for WVU... I think Frank Beamer has pretty much said the Hokies will not go back to Morgantown as long as he's the coach.
